Main Ingredients

Classic Rye Manhattan:

  • 2 oz (60 ml) rye whiskey
  • 1 oz (30 ml) sweet vermouth
  • 2 dashes Angostura bitters
  • Maraschino cherry (for garnish)

For the best rye whiskey, look for something that’s at least 90 proof . You want that spice! For vermouth, choose something with a robust flavor.

For Sazerac:

  • 2 oz (60 ml) rye whiskey
  • 1 sugar cube
  • 2 dashes Peychaud’s bitters
  • Absinthe (for rinsing)
  • Lemon twist (for garnish)

Absinthe adds that touch of sophistication. Seriously, don’t skip it.

For Rye Old Fashioned:

  • 2 oz (60 ml) rye whiskey
  • 1 sugar cube
  • 2 dashes Angostura bitters
  • Orange twist (for garnish)

high-quality sugar cubes are totally worth it. Trust me on this one; they blend in better and elevate your drink.

step-by-step Cocktail Magic

Ready to shake things up? Here’s a simple guide to crafting your own Rye Old Fashioned Cocktail a classic that never goes out of style!

  1. Grab your sugar cube and pop it into your rocks glass. Add 2 dashes of Angostura bitters .
  2. Muddle them together until you get a nice paste. This is where the magic starts!
  3. Pour in 2 oz of rye whiskey and give it a gentle stir. Remember, we’re just chilling it not diluting it!
  4. Now, toss in some ice. I like to use large cubes to keep it chilled without watering it down.
  5. Garnish with an orange twist and maybe an extra cherry if you’re feeling fancy.

What are some popular rye cocktail recipes I should try?

Some classic rye cocktail recipes include the Rye Manhattan, Sazerac, and Rye Old Fashioned. Each offers a unique flavor profile that showcases the robust character of rye whiskey, making them perfect for both cocktail novices and enthusiasts alike!

How do I choose the right rye whiskey for my cocktails?

When choosing rye whiskey for your cocktails, look for a brand that is high-quality and preferably at least 90 proof for a bit more kick. Popular options include Bulleit Rye or Rittenhouse Rye, which both have great flavor without breaking the bank.
